摘要: 1、基础框架准备工作可单独建立一个项目,此例新建MyCodeGen项目,并创建MainWindow应用程序。2、代码生成器UI界面<Window x:Class="MyCodeGen.MainWindow" xmlns="http://schemas.microsoft.com/winfx/2006/xaml/presentation" xmlns:x="http://schemas.microsoft.com/winfx/2006/xaml" Title="代码生成器" Height="600&q 阅读全文
posted @ 2013-05-15 14:00 一点风格 阅读(244)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序SalarySheet.xaml,处理查询显示与生成;Model层建立T_SalarySheet主表类与T_SalarySheetItem明细表类, DAL层建立T_SalarySheetDAL主表类与T_SalarySheetItemDAL类。1.2 创建数据库表1.2.1 创建主表SalarySheetUSE [HRMSYSDB]GO/****** Object: Table [dbo].[T_SalarySheet] Script Date: 05/15/2013 13:01:19 ******/SET ANSI_NULLS O... 阅读全文
posted @ 2013-05-15 13:52 一点风格 阅读(290)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 同员工管理模块1.2 使用第三组件WPFMediaKit 下载WPFMediaKit1.3 添加引用WPFMediaKit2、员工编辑页面,添加一个button,text为拍照,方法如下: private void btnCapture_Click(object sender, RoutedEventArgs e) { CaptureWindow win = new CaptureWindow(); if (win.ShowDialog() == true) { ... 阅读全文
posted @ 2013-05-15 12:58 一点风格 阅读(640)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作同6、员工档案管理3、DAL层建立EmployeeDAL的类添加Search方法 public Employee[] Search(string sql,List<SqlParameter> parameter) { DataTable dt = SqlHelper.ExecuteDataTable(sql,parameter.ToArray()); Employee[] empl = new Employee[dt.Rows.Count]; for (int i = 0; i ... 阅读全文
posted @ 2013-05-15 12:16 一点风格 阅读(342)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序SettingWindows.xaml;Model层建立SettingWindows类, DAL层建立SettingWindowsD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_Setting] Script Date: 05/15/2013 12:00:44 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_Setting]( [Id] [uniqueid... 阅读全文
posted @ 2013-05-15 12:08 一点风格 阅读(187)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序OperatorLogWindows查询与显示;Model层建立OperatorLog类, DAL层建立OperatorLogD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_OperationLog] Script Date: 05/15/2013 11:48:45 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_OperationLog]( [Id] [... 阅读全文
posted @ 2013-05-15 11:59 一点风格 阅读(187)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序EmployeeListUI.xaml与EmployeeListEdit.xaml;Model层建立Employee类, DAL层建立EmployeeD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_Employee] Script Date: 05/15/2013 11:22:50 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_Employee]( [I... 阅读全文
posted @ 2013-05-15 11:47 一点风格 阅读(312)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序IdNameListUI.xaml与IdNameListEdit.xaml;Model层建立IdName类, DAL层建立IdNameD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_IdName] Script Date: 05/15/2013 11:15:24 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_IdName]( [Id] [uniqueid... 阅读全文
posted @ 2013-05-15 11:22 一点风格 阅读(327) 评论(0) 推荐(0)
摘要: 1、基础框架准备工作1.1 UI层建立wpf应用程序DepartmentListUI.xaml与DepartmentListEdit.xaml;Model层建立Department类, DAL层建立DepartmentD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_Department] Script Date: 05/15/2013 10:47:06 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_Depart... 阅读全文
posted @ 2013-05-15 11:06 一点风格 阅读(159) 评论(0) 推荐(0)
摘要: 1、软件操作人员操作准备1.1 UI层建立wpf应用程序,OperatorListUI.xaml与OperatorListEdit.xaml ,Model层建立Operator类, DAL层建立OperatorDAL类。1.2 创建数据库表USE [HRMSYSDB]GO/****** Object: Table [dbo].[T_Operator] Script Date: 05/15/2013 10:22:47 ******/SET ANSI_NULLS ONGOSET QUOTED_IDENTIFIER ONGOCREATE TABLE [dbo].[T_Operator]( ... 阅读全文
posted @ 2013-05-15 10:33 一点风格 阅读(163) 评论(0) 推荐(0)